About the role

  • DWPF Crane First Line Manager overseeing operations and safety at the Defense Waste Processing Facility for Savannah River Mission Completion. Ensuring compliance and efficient operations in Aiken, SC.

Responsibilities

  • Supervises operator activities associated with MPC and in-cell crane activities 221S, 511S, 512s and canister movements.
  • Maintains sufficient supplies to support facility operations
  • Plans and coordinates work involving production and support groups
  • Reviews and approves all lockout / tagout plans for hazardous energy control and canyon tagouts which affect the facility
  • Ensures that facility activities are within applicable licenses and permits and are conducted in accordance with plant procedures and Technical Standards/Operating Requirements.
  • Has the authority and obligation to shut down the facility or to direct any other action necessary to ensure the facility is in a safe condition
  • Approves the start of maintenance, operations, construction, test and surveillance activities in their area that affect the facility or its equipment
  • Ensures that operators are trained and qualified for their activities and are physically fit and fit for duty to perform the work
  • Communicates with other support organizations to ensure operating activities are started and completed as scheduled
  • Performs initial investigations of abnormal events, including the removal from service of equipment and systems as necessary
  • Directs emergency operations and trains personnel in emergency activities
  • Performs periodic tours of the facility to observe activities and ensures they are being performed safely and in accordance with approved procedures
  • Identifies housekeeping and facility material condition deficiencies to the appropriate origination(s) for corrective action
  • Acts as primary mentor for operators (especially in the area of Disciplined Operations)
  • Maintains logs and records of all operating events in accordance with facility operating procedures
  • Ensures that operators review changes to operating procedures and plant modifications.
  • Performs Field Property Administrator responsibility for equipment inventories
  • Other duties as assigned
